Northern Irish sculptor Tim Shaw creates psychologically charged environments that address humanitarian issues designed to unsettle and provoke thought. His work raises questions about difficult and controversial topics such as global terrorism and abuse of power.

Created for the exhibition Tim Shaw: Beyond Reason, this short film presents an artist’s exploration of global terrorism, freedom of speech, and artificial intelligence as expressed through six thought-provoking installations at the San Diego Museum of Art.

Shaw has had a number of significant solo exhibitions throughout the United Kingdom and internationally. Tim Shaw: Beyond Reason is the first time the artist’s work was on view in the U.S.

Tim Shaw: Beyond Reason is curated by Anita Feldman, Deputy Director for Curatorial Affairs and Education at The San Diego Museum of Art. The exhibition will have an accompanying publication with scholarly essays and an interview with the artist. 

On view October 20, 2018-February 24, 2019 at the San Diego Museum of Art.
